Huangshan Mountain in east China's
Anhui Province is one of nation's best -known scenic spots for domestic
tourists to capture the four seasons. It is celebrated for having all
the wonders of mountain scenery characterized by spectacular rocky peaks,
oddly-shaped pines, crystal-clear mountain springs and seas of clouds
that shroud the peaks. The main peak Lianhua Peak is 1,840 meters above
sea level. Natural scenery in the area changes without warning.
In December 1990, Huangshan Mountain
was listed in the Chronology of Recognition of World Heritages in China
for global exposure.
